Delia, in the province of Caltanissetta, is home to 14 Venezuelans — 0.36% of its 3,849 residents. That is the 47th-highest concentration of Venezuelans of any of the 5,872 Italian comuni with at least 1,000 residents, and 7th within Sicilia.

Across the nationalities we track, Delia counts 19 foreign residents in total, 0.49% of the population. The largest groups are Venezuelans (14), Germans (2), Spaniards (2).

Over the period 2019–2025, the number of Venezuelans in Delia has risen, from 10 to 14 (+40%).

Separately, ISTAT's census data shows 18.2% of Delia's population was born outside Italy — 6.0% outside the EU and 12.2% elsewhere in the EU. ISTAT does not publish this broken down by specific country at comune level, so it isn't directly comparable to the per-nationality citizenship figures above.

Buy or rent

28.3 years of rent here equal the purchase priceabove the national median of 22.2 years.

A ratio between two OMI prices, not a return on investment. It leaves out purchase taxes, IMU, maintenance, financing and the months a place sits empty — all of which push the real figure up. Useful for the question it does answer: whether this town looks expensive to buy relative to what renting in it costs.

House or apartment

A detached house here averages 585/m², against €485 for an apartment.

OMI prices “Ville e Villini” separately from the apartments every other figure on this page describes. Nationally a house costs about 14% more per square metre, but in 450 comuni it costs less — worth checking rather than assuming.
